Here's my dilema:

I've started tracking my drums for our recording project. I'm using a Layla card as I/O and recording with Cakewalk Pro Audio 8.

Everything works great, no problems recording.

Upon playing back my tracks that I've recorded, I'd like to see meter levels of my individual tracks. Cakewalk doesn't show playback meters on the individual tracks. It does, however show playback meters on the output channels.

The way I have it set up is all of my drum channels 1-8 output to Layla outputs 1/2. I run two 1/4" signals to my mixer and voila I have a mix. The output meters show me the levels of all the channels combined. I want to see them individually.

Can I do this with Cakewalk?

Any help is much appreciated!
 
One of the buttons in the console view will open up a little window and you can check off any track you want to see individual sliders for. You can only see VU meters for actual output devices though.
